Obituary Record

Margaret Ellen (King) West
Died on 7/26/1922
Buried in Herman Cemetery

#1-2 Aug., 1922 - The Pilot - Margaret West

Mrs. Margaret West died on Thursday after a long illness. Margaret E. King was born December 14, 1838 in Lawrence county, Indiana. She was married to Miles West December 14, 1858. To this union were born eight children, four sons and four daughters. Four of the children have preceded their mother in death. The four remaining to mourn their mother’s departure are Robert, Horace, Killus and Mrs. Cora Smith, all of Herman. Mrs. West leaves seventeen grandchildren and eight great grandchildren. At the age of fourteen Mrs. West united with the Christian church and held this faith until her death. She had been an invalid for the last three years. Death came to relieve her suffering July 26, 1922. Mrs. West at the time of her death was 84 years, seven months and twelve days old. Funeral services were held at the Baptist church conducted by Rev. F. S. Kestersen.

#2-3 Aug., 1922 - The Enterprise - Margaret West

Mrs. Margaret West passed away at her home here Wednesday night, July 26, following an illness due to her advanced age. She was past 86 years of age. She was the mother of eight children, four of whom are still living, and were at her bedside when death came to claim her. They are Robert Horace, Greeley, Killus and Mrs. Geo. Smith, all residing here. Funeral services were held here Friday afternoon at the Baptist church, and interment was made in the cemetery here beside the husband who passed away in 1904.
